Raising awareness for eco-friendly clothing, an unexpected revolution is unfolding in the fashion industry. Top names in the industry are now responding to the call of the environment by rolling out sustainable collections, initiatives, and rental services.

Prominent figures have also come forth in this landscape. Famed as ethical fashion influencers, these individuals are leading the trend towards ethical consumption. They include names like Amelia Windsor, who is an ambassador for sustainable brands. These influencers communicate their messages through their fashion choices, personal style, and engagement with their followers.

Not stopping there, fashion's nod to sustainability is also fueling the growth of eco-friendly clothing rental services. A vast number read more of fashion enthusiasts are now turning to hiring clothes as a more environmentally friendly alternative. Companies like The Nu Wardrobe, HURR Collective, and Le Tote are setting trends through their top-notch rental models, providing premium garments that can be hired for a fraction of the retail price.
